The Postgraduate Diploma in Geographic Information Science gives an interdisciplinary approach to GIS. You’ll develop an advanced knowledge of GIS and will plan, execute and present the findings of applied GIS projects.
This programme can lead into the Master of Geographic Information Science.
In exceptional circumstances, students may be approved by the MGIS Director for entry to the programme without two undergraduate courses in GIS, if they have significant relevant work experience which serves as adequate preparation for the programme
You’ll take a mix of compulsory papers and electives in this coursework-only programme. Teaching is delivered in face-to-face online lectures, seminars, tutorials and computer practical sessions.
There’s a shortage of qualified GIS specialists in New Zealand – organisations in many areas need GIS professionals who can integrate GIS with their core business.
